
Double Yakuman 2 Game

Double Yakuman 2 on Game Boy is one of those classic mahjong games that feels simple at first—until you realize how deep it goes. You start with the usual tile-matching, but then the pressure kicks in when you're one move away from a Double Yakuman and suddenly second-guessing every discard. The AI doesn’t mess around either; it’ll punish sloppy plays fast.
What I love is how it nails that old-school handheld vibe—no frills, just pure strategy. The controls are tight, and the pacing keeps you locked in, especially when you’re chasing high-risk hands. It’s the kind of game where you tell yourself "one more round" at 2 AM and then blink at the clock an hour later.
If you’ve got a soft spot for retro mahjong or just want something punishingly satisfying, this one’s a solid pick. Just don’t blame me when you get obsessed with cracking the perfect hand.
